Biography
Jane Elizabeth Whitaker
Born: 5 May 1853, Beverley
Baptised: 30 October 1853, Cherry Burton
Father: Seth Whitaker (b. 1826)
Mother: Jane E Whitaker (b. 1829)
Sisters: Hannah Whitaker (b. 1859), Alice Bertha Whitaker (b. 1865)
Marriage: 2 September 1876, Cherry Burton
Husband: John Allison
b. 1845
Schoolmaster
Issue –
#1 Grace Elizabeth Allison (b. 1878)
#2 John Raymond Allison (b. 1879)
#3 Vincent Rowland Allison (b. 1881)
#4 Alan Percy Allison (b. 1882)
#5 Harold Sydney Allison (b. 1884)
#6 Bertha Mildred Allison (b. 1886)
#7 Gladys Daisy Allison (b. 1890)
#8 Malcolm Donald Allison (b. 1893)
In 1861 –
She is at Principal Street, Cherry Burton. Her father is listed as ‘Master Tailor, Draper and Grocer’. Her mother is listed as ‘Schoolmistress’. Jane and her sister, Hannah, are unlisted. There are two Apprentice Tailors, Robert Stockdale (b. 1841) and Thomas Newlove (b. 1846).
In 1881 –
She is at Pocklington, Yorkshire. Her husband is listed as ‘Schoolmaster’. Jane is listed as ‘Schoolmistress’. Her sister, Alice, is listed as ‘Pupil Teacher’. Her children (Grace, John and Vincent) are unlisted. There is a servant, Caroline Stubbs (b. 1864).
In 1891 –
She is at New Cobe Field, Pocklington. Jane and her husband are listed as ‘Schoolmaster/mistress Certificated’. Her children (Grace, John, Vincent, Alan, Harold, Bertha and Gladys) are unlisted. There is a servant, Eliza Holmes (b. 1874).
In 10/97 –
Address is Easingwold, Yorkshire.
In 1901 –
She is at Uppleby, North Side, Yorkshire. Jane and her husband are listed as ‘Certificated Teacher’. Her son, Harold, are listed as ‘Learner in Post Office’. Her children (Bertha, Gladys and Malcolm) are unlisted.
In 1911 –
She is at High Street, Easingwold. Her husband is listed as ‘Schoolmaster Pensioned’. Jane is listed as ‘Teacher Head Infants’. Her son, Alan, is listed as ‘Traveller Grocer’. Her daughter, Gladys, is listed as ‘Teaching Assistant’. Her son, Malcolm, are unlisted.
In 1921 –
She is at High Street, Easingwold. Jane is listed as ‘Retired Teacher’. Her son, Malcolm, is listed as ‘Porter’. Her daughter-in-law, Winifred Allison (b. 1881), is unlisted.
d. 1932, Easingwold
